    NFL TV Schedule and Maps: Week 5, 2024


    All listings are unofficial and subject to change. Check back often for updates.

    NATIONAL BROADCASTS
    Thursday Night: Tampa Bay @ Atlanta (Amazon)



    Sunday 9:30 AM ET: NY Jets vs Minnesota in London (NFLN; Rich Eisen, Kurt Warner)



    Sunday Night: Dallas @ Pittsburgh (NBC)



    Monday Night: New Orleans @ Kansas City (ESPN)

    TB-ATL will be simulcast on WTVT (FOX/13) Tampa and WAGA (FOX/5) Atlanta.
    NYJ-MIN will be simulcast on WCBS (CBS/2) New York and KARE (NBC/11) Minneapolis.
    NO-KC will be simulcast on WDSU (NBC/6) New Orleans and KMBC (ABC/9) Kansas City.
    Byes: Detroit, LA Chargers, Philadelphia, Tennessee
